7 August 1810
Press

If such be the difficulty where it is only one no more
than two persons, one on each side, add the case of a confederacy conspiracy, and are parties, the difficulty
now is seen to be capable of receiving an indefinite encrease.
By confederacy among with one another, or under the direction of
a single rule or otherwise powerful individual, persons
in any number might engross the use of the press, or
even of several presses: and thus exclude debar the objects or object of their the attack from all faculty
means of self-defence. the person or persons

That to any individual to whom it shall happen
to suppose an aspiration to have been cast in upon his character
by the of the press, faculty of adequate means of defence
through the same medium should in every case instance
be secured, is absolutely impossible.

In What is not impossible and it
seems all that is so is –
On the supposition of a periodical
paper circulating in the country, to secure to
everyone that thinks fit the such means of defence as

Some protection to character however, nor that an
inconsiderable one, it does seem in the power of the law
in the case in question, with the by means of the judicial authority to secure to every man.

This consists in so ordering matters that at the requisition
of the party supposed to be wronged, notice of his
intention to call the supposed wrongdoer to answer in the
this course of justice for the supposed wrong wrongful aspersion shall be as
exclusively disseminated as the aspersion itself.

No sooner is this notice received then observed by any reader, then
whatsoever degree of evidence he might otherwise have been disposed
to give to the aspersion will remain of course suspended: and
as the notice necessary for this purpose may be comprised a
